Yes, Lewis University ranked by the US World and News rankings in 2026. As per those rankings 2026, this university ranks at #114 (Best Graduate Nursing Schools) which is a huge decline from its last year rankings.

In the year 2025, this university ranked #92 and in 2024, it was #73.

As per unofficial sources the ex students of Lewis University were majorly studying the following subjects before getting placed-

  • Business Administration and Management, General (13.3%)
  • Computer Science (8.29%)
  • Computational Science (7.52%)
  • Psychology (6.7%)
  • Registered Nursing/Registered Nurse (6.03%)

Lewis University graduates get hired in the top Lewis University industries mentioned below as per its LinkedIn-

  • Operations (11.14%)
  • Healthcare Services (10.18%)
  • Education (8.93%)
  • Business Development (8.28%)
  • Information Technology (6.02%)

Lewis University graduates were hired by the top employers as per the university's LinkedIn mentioned below-

  • Lewis University (2.71%)
  • United Airlines (0.98%)
  • Chicago Public Schools (0.7%)
  • Advocate Health Care (0.69%)
  • Northwestern Medicine (0.55%)

Students have to submit a complete application and the supporting documents to Lewis Uni mentioned below-

  • Original High school transcripts
  • ACT or SAT test scores (optional)
  • Personal Statement or Essay 
  • LORs (optional)
